AI Summary

  • Suspends the 4% gross earnings tax on corporations that manufacture, sell, distribute, or transmit electricity for light, heat, or motive power from January 1, 2027 until January 1, 2036

  • Also suspends the 3% tax rate that applies to earnings from illuminating/heating gas sales, gas by-products, and gas appliance merchandising during the same period

  • Amends Section 44-13-4 of Rhode Island General Laws governing public service corporation tax rates

  • Introduced February 11, 2026 by Representatives Lima, Costantino, Fellela, Serpa, J. Brien, Casey, Noret, Hopkins, Shanley, and O'Brien; referred to House Finance

Legislative Description

Suspends the gross earnings tax on electric and gas companies until January 1, 2036.
